As Method says in post #2, they're two different kettles of fish to me. Flickr is a community of keen photographers - there's some wonderful stuff there - and you can join specific groups depending on your particular interests.

Photobucket is an intermediary 'photopark' for me! I'm new here, but rather 'old' (:D) on a popular UK computer forum where I often want to post an image. Photobucket gives you the IMG and HTML links, which makes this very easy:thumbs:!
